Ludwig angina

Case contributed by Andrew Dixon
Diagnosis probable

Presentation

Neck swelling several days of post tooth extraction.

Patient Data

Age: 65 years
Gender: Male

CT Neck - 4 days later

ct

Edema centered within the right submandibular space and base of the tongue with adjacent subcutaneous fat stranding has increased substantially with significant mass effect with effacement of the right side of the oropharynx. Nasogastric tube and tracheostomy have been introduced.

Case Discussion

Appearance is consistent with Ludwig angina (submandibular space infection) of odontogenic origin.
